Heads up: if the Lintrock baseline file in the Quarrow repo drifts from main, CI fails with a "stale baseline" error even when the code is fine. Quick fix is to regenerate the baseline on a clean checkout and re-push. If a customer build is blocked, confirm the failing run matches the token below before escalating.

build token for yadug-yagag: htk21_c863c33eb8b82c0c9c152

Validators in Skerry load as plugins from /plugins/validators. Each exports check(record) and a manifest. Registry refresh happens on deploy; no hot reload. Bad manifests fail closed. Signing keys for third-party plugins live in the Corven vault. If the vault seals after three bad attempts, unseal it with the recovery passphrase below:

unlock words, tajeg-bawip: fraael-sorael-wenir-istir-pelwyn-ulavan-norir-briiel-lamix-kaswyn-aldius-tamion-tamvan

Branch Managers Wiki: Annual Billing Switch

Heads up — we're moving the Plover subscription base from monthly to annual billing starting next quarter. Short version: better cash predictability, fewer failed payments, less churn chasing. Existing customers get a 10% incentive to switch; new signups default to annual with a monthly opt-out at a higher rate. Train your front-desk folks on the talk track before launch week, and route pushback to the Retentions queue, not to refunds. The real driver behind the timing is noted below.

management briefing: Headcount on the Druath team goes from 3 to 140 by the end of October. Gross margin on Druath came in at 20 percent against a plan of 15 percent.

Subject: Release handover — Pointsmith ledger

Hi,

Handing over the Pointsmith loyalty-points ledger release. The reconciliation job ran clean last night, and the balance snapshot matched the audit table exactly. If a hotfix is needed during your on-call shift, build from the release branch and sign the artifact before promotion. The current signing key is below.

deploy key for yadup-badug: bky6_rLH3qD